Strong and Courageous

Strong and Courageous

Be strong and courageous. Do not fear or be in dread of them, for it is the LORD your God who goes with you. He will not leave you or forsake you.”
DEUTERONOMY 31:6 · ESV

"He will not leave you or forsake you" was said to Joshua right as Moses handed off leadership of an entire nation — the person everyone trusted was stepping away, and someone untested was stepping in. If there was ever a moment to feel abandoned to your own limitations, that was it.

What's notable is what the courage is actually built on. It's not "be strong because you're capable enough." It's "do not fear, for it is the Lord your God who goes with you." The strength isn't self-generated confidence — it's a byproduct of not facing the unknown alone.

Maybe you're standing at your own handoff moment right now: a role you didn't fully choose, a responsibility that feels bigger than you. This verse doesn't ask you to manufacture bravery you don't have. It asks whether the presence behind the courage might actually be real, whether or not you've noticed it yet.

If you're facing something bigger than you right now, it might be worth asking whether you're actually facing it alone.
